It has been reported that in Hpakant area, Kachin State, strike groups organized an anti-election public movement on December 8, opposing the junta organized election which is being supported, assisted, and encouraged by the Chinese government.


In addition, the Hpakant Area Strike Committee urged the public across the entire country to participate in a nationwide silent strike on December 10 as a collective act of resistance against the election planned by the military.


Strike committees in Hpakant area also carried out activities such as posting anti-election stickers and distributing pamphlets to raise public awareness against the illegal election.


It is also reported that in order to enable the holding of the election, junta forces have been conducting airstrike operations not only in Hpakant but also in Waimaw-Lamyang, Putao Township, and Bhamaw Township in Kachin State.
